What Are Prescription Diet Pills?
Prescription diet pills, also referred to as weight-loss medications, are drugs that are recommended by health care professionals to assist in weight loss. Types of Prescription Diet Pills
Prescription diet pills can be categorized into a number of categories based upon their systems of action. Here's a table summing up the main types:
| Type | System of Action | Examples |
|---|---|---|
| Appetite Suppressants | Lower sensations of hunger and boost fullness. | Phentermine, Diethylpropion |
| Fat Absorption Inhibitors | Block the absorption of dietary fats in the intestinal tracts. | Orlistat (Alli, Xenical) |
| Metabolic Enhancers | Increase metabolic process and help the body burn more calories. | Phentermine-topiramate (Qsymia), Bupropion-naltrexone (Contrave) |
| GLP-1 Receptor Agonists | Mimic hormonal agents that control appetite and insulin. | Liraglutide (Saxenda) |
How Prescription Diet Pills Work
Prescription diet pills overcome various systems to assist weight loss:
- Suppression of Appetite: Some medications reduce appetite and lengthen the sensation of fullness, resulting in reduced calorie intake.
- Fat Absorption Reduction: Others prevent the body from absorbing specific kinds of fats, which ultimately minimizes caloric intake.
- Increased Metabolism: Certain pills can increase the metabolic rate, permitting the body to burn calories more efficiently.
- Hormonal Regulation: Some medications control hormonal agents that influence appetite and satiety.

Threats and Side Effects
While prescription diet pills can be effective, they are not without threats. Typical adverse effects can consist of:
- Nausea
- Headaches
- Dry mouth
- Insomnia
- Increased heart rate
Some individuals may experience more extreme complications, such as cardiovascular concerns or psychiatric results, particularly with long-term usage. It is important to follow a doctor's assistance when using these medications.

Table: Eligibility Criteria for Prescription Diet Pills
| Criterion | Details |
|---|---|
| BMI | ≥ 30 (overweight) or ≥ 27 (overweight with health problems) |
| Age | Usually recommended for adults (18 years and older) |
| Health Conditions | Presence of weight-related health concerns (e.g., diabetes) |
| Previous Attempts | Failure of way of life modifications for a minimum of 6 months |
